Audi Italy, registrations in 2025 at an all-time high
Audi Italy recorded highest registrations ever
With 68,845 cars, corresponding to a growth of 1.52% over 2024, Audi Italy recorded the highest ever registrations, while at the same time achieving a record market share of 4.51%. The Italian subsidiary of the four-ringed brand closed 2025 with its highest ever number of registrations and, for the year that has just begun, there are already new products on the way, such as the Q3 Sportback available in dealerships by the end of January.
